Attractions and Places To See around Anglès - Top 20

Best attractions and places to see around Anglès, a municipality in the Selva region near Girona, offer a blend of historical charm, cultural sites, and natural beauty. The town features a significant Gothic quarter and is situated near the confluence of the Osor stream and the Ter River. Its surroundings include the Guilleries mountains, providing a prominent natural backdrop. This area is known for its medieval heritage and diverse landscapes.

The church was already documented in 882 as sancti Menne, basilica in Villa ablares and also in 1019, in the endowment of the Girona canonry. In the 14th century, the Santcliment family acquired the lordship. In the baptismal font there is a provision by Bishop Taberner d'Ardena which stipulates that "baptismal fountains are covered with a wooden cover, covered with leather (to prevent dust from reaching the water) and with spiked nails ( to prevent anyone from sitting on the top) 1730 »

Sant Menna de Vilablareix is a church in Vilablareix (Gironès) included in the Inventory of the Architectural Heritage of Catalonia. The current church, dedicated to the legendary saint Menna of Egypt, was built together with the rectory of the Parish, according to the lintel of the rectory door (1707), although the bell tower and interior details are later on this date The arcades facing the square stand out from the church, forming a very typical and characteristic gallery of the district. Limestone baptismal font. To the buixarda Neoclassical style, it has an octagonal shape. It has no relief or inscription. It preserves a cut of the chain (leaded to the stone) that was used to hold the wooden cover.

The main facade, to the west, consists of a stone-framed wooden door with a half-point arch of small and poorly worked voussoirs. A small, elongated loophole opens over the current porch and, on the roof, rises a bell tower with a single eye, also covered with a small double-sided roof. The northern facade contains an interesting horseshoe arched window, discovered in the restoration eleven years ago. The surroundings are carefully arranged and landscaped. Even earthworks have been made for a total containment of the base of the hermitage.

Isolated building with a rectangular plan, with a single nave attached to a semi-circular apse, double-sloped on the sides. It is worth noting the existence of a gabled covered porch with a wooden embrasure and access by stone steps, the result of the reform in 1994. The nave is connected to the apse by means of an arch triumphant half point that starts from a simple impost. The apse is covered with a quarter-circle vault and the nave with a simple wooden structure. Inside there is a stone bench along the side walls of the nave. Both the interiors and exteriors are made of exposed stone. Around the area of the apse and the side walls there is a wider wall base that supports the construction.

What historical sites can I explore in Anglès?

Anglès boasts a rich historical heritage, particularly in its Gothic Quarter with buildings along Carrer Major and arcades on Carrer d'Avall. You can also visit the former textile factory, El Vapor de la Burés, a significant industrial site. The curious Romanesque Ermita de Sant Pere Sestronques is set in a beautiful natural environment, and the old town features 16th-century portals and Romanesque buildings like Can Verdaguer and Can Camps.

Are there any significant natural landmarks near Anglès?

Anglès is nestled in a naturally rich area. The Santa Bàrbara Mountain rises prominently to 854 meters, offering a stunning backdrop. The town is also situated near the confluence of the Osor stream and the Ter River. The Parc de la Font del Canyó is considered a symbol of Anglès, providing a pleasant green space.
